Honestly it is impractical for us in Africa to build large libraries holding hard copy books. Instead of building these to hold hard covers, it'd be much more cost effective to have good Internet access and subscriptions to reputable international journals where students can research from. Most books published now have e-copies out first anyway. |

Max8:Are you really ignorant or you're just trying to deny the truth. I'd like to give you the benefit of the doubt, being that not all are IT inclined. But please note that, where you have a client that collects data like that card reader, there's usually a centralised data base usually on a server, either physical or virtual that stores this data and from which cross matching is done. INEC cannot deny its ownership of servers for the elections. |
